Condividi tramite


struttura DXGKARG_SETVIDPNSOURCEADDRESSWITHMULTIPLANEOVERLAY3 (d3dkmddi.h)

DXGKARG_SETVIDPNSOURCEADDRESSWITHMULTIPLANEOVERLAY3 contiene argomenti per la funzione DXGKDDI_SETVIDPNSOURCEADDRESSWITHMULTIPLANEOVERLAY3 .

Sintassi

typedef struct _DXGKARG_SETVIDPNSOURCEADDRESSWITHMULTIPLANEOVERLAY3 {
  D3DDDI_VIDEO_PRESENT_SOURCE_ID           VidPnSourceId;
  DXGK_SETVIDPNSOURCEADDRESS_INPUT_FLAGS   InputFlags;
  DXGK_SETVIDPNSOURCEADDRESS_OUTPUT_FLAGS  OutputFlags;
  UINT                                     PlaneCount;
  DXGK_MULTIPLANE_OVERLAY_PLANE3           **ppPlanes;
  DXGK_MULTIPLANE_OVERLAY_POST_COMPOSITION *pPostComposition;
  UINT                                     Duration;
  DXGK_HDR_METADATA                        *pHDRMetaData;
  UINT64                                   TargetFlipTime;
} DXGKARG_SETVIDPNSOURCEADDRESSWITHMULTIPLANEOVERLAY3;

Members

VidPnSourceId

Intero che identifica un'origine video presente nella scheda di visualizzazione.

InputFlags

Struttura DXGK_SETVIDPNSOURCEADDRESS_INPUT_FLAGS che identifica il tipo di operazione di visualizzazione da eseguire.

OutputFlags

Struttura DXGK_SETVIPNSOURCEADDRESS_OUTPUT_FLAGS che restituisce informazioni dal driver.

PlaneCount

Numero di piani sovrapposti nell'elenco ppPlanes .

ppPlanes

Matrice di puntatori a una DXGK_MULTIPLANE_OVERLAY_PLANE3 strutture che specificano i piani di sovrimpressione da visualizzare.

pPostComposition

Puntatore a una struttura DXGK_MULTIPLANE_OVERLAY_POST_COMPOSITION contenente informazioni sulla modalità virtuale e altre informazioni sulla trasformazione da applicare dopo la composizione dei piani.

Se NULL, non devono essere applicate trasformazioni post-composizione.

Duration

Intervallo di tempo, in unità di 100 nanosecondi, tra il momento in cui l'operazione corrente corrente passa allo schermo e si verifica l'interruzione verticale di spaziatura verticale successiva.

Se zero, la frequenza di aggiornamento deve essere la frequenza predefinita in base alla modalità corrente.

pHDRMetaData

Puntatore a una struttura DXGK_HDR_METADATA che indica le informazioni sui metadati che potrebbero essere disponibili. Un valore NULL indica che non sono disponibili nuovi metadati.

TargetFlipTime

Valore che descrive il tempo di capovolgimento di destinazione nelle unità QPC. Quando l'orologio raggiunge questo valore, il frame può essere inviato allo schermo rispettando i flag VSync e di strappo. Per altre informazioni , vedere Coda di scorrimento hardware .

Requisiti

Requisito Valore
Intestazione d3dkmddi.h

Vedi anche

DXGKDDI_SETVIDPNSOURCEADDRESSWITHMULTIPLANEOVERLAY3